Intel layoffs, tracked in full.

Intel has cut 43,115 jobs across 11 tracked rounds since 2020. The most recent round was announced Jul 11, 2025, affecting 5,000 employees.

Where does Intel layoff data come from?+
Our data combines WARN Act government filings (mandatory for US employers cutting 50+ workers with 60-day notice), SEC 8-K corporate disclosures, and verified news reports. Each event is assigned a verification tier. See our methodology for full standards.
